Featured Dealer
Frank Keane BMW Naas Road
- Franchise Dealer
- Total Stock: 80 Ads
FEATURED
BMW 2 Series 218i M Sport Gran Coupe
BMW X3 Xdrive30 M Sport
BMW 3 Series 330e M Sport Saloon
Frank Keane BMW Naas Road
BMW 2 Series 218i M Sport Gran Coupe
BMW X3 Xdrive30 M Sport
BMW 3 Series 330e M Sport Saloon